Hi Ben Not yet - I made the change but unfortunately it's not working. Have not had the chance to debug through the HBase ruby code yet. I should have some time next week.
_____________________________ From: Benjamin Kim <bbuil...@gmail.com> Sent: Tuesday, February 23, 2016 6:19 PM Subject: Re: HBase Interpreter To: <users@zeppelin.incubator.apache.org> Hi Felix, Any updates? Does the latest merged master have the hbase quorum properties? Thanks, Ben On Feb 12, 2016, at 1:29 AM, Felix Cheung < felixcheun...@hotmail.com> wrote: Cool, I think I have figured out how to set properties too. I might open a PR tomorrow or later. On Thu, Feb 11, 2016 at 9:24 PM -0800, "Rajat Venkatesh" <rvenkat...@qubole.com> wrote: Hi, I'll take a look over the weekend. Sorry for the delay in replying. On Wed, Feb 10, 2016 at 6:44 AM Felix Cheung < felixcheun...@hotmail.com> wrote: It looks like hbase-site.xml is not picked up somehow. Rajat would you know of a way to get that set with the ruby code? _____________________________ From: Benjamin Kim < bbuil...@gmail.com> Sent: Tuesday, February 9, 2016 2:58 PM Subject: Re: HBase Interpreter To: < users@zeppelin.incubator.apache.org> It looks like it’s not reaching the zookeeper quorum. 16/02/09 21:52:19 ERROR client.ConnectionManager$HConnectionImplementation: Can't get connection to ZooKeeper: KeeperErrorCode = ConnectionLoss for /hbase And the setting is: quorum=localhost:2181 The HBase quorum is actually namenode001, namenode002, hbase-master001. Where do I set this? Thanks, Ben On Feb 4, 2016, at 9:15 PM, Felix Cheung < felixcheun...@hotmail.com> wrote: We could probably look into HBase/Pom.xml handling the vendor-repo profile too. On Thu, Feb 4, 2016 at 8:08 PM -0800, "Rajat Venkatesh" <rvenkat...@qubole.com> wrote: Benjamin, Can you try compiling Zeppelin by changing the dependencies in hbase/pom.xml to use cloudera jars ? In the long run, one option is to 1. run & capture o/p of 'bin/hbase classpath' 2. create a classloader 3. load all the classes from 1 Then it will work with any version of HBase theoritically. On Fri, Feb 5, 2016 at 8:14 AM Benjamin Kim < bbuil...@gmail.com> wrote: Felix, I know that Cloudera practice. We hate that they do that without informing anyone. Thanks, Ben On Feb 4, 2016, at 9:18 AM, Felix Cheung < felixcheun...@hotmail.com> wrote: CDH is known to cherry pick patches from later releases. Maybe it is because of that. Rajat do you have any lead on the release compatibility issue? _____________________________ From: Rajat Venkatesh < rvenkat...@qubole.com> Sent: Wednesday, February 3, 2016 10:05 PM Subject: Re: HBase Interpreter To: < users@zeppelin.incubator.apache.org> Oh. That should work. I've tested with 1.0.0. Hmm On Thu, Feb 4, 2016 at 10:50 AM Benjamin Kim < bbuil...@gmail.com> wrote: Hi Rajat, The version of HBase that comes with CDH 5.4.8 is 1.0.0. How do I check if they are compatible? Thanks, Ben On Feb 3, 2016, at 9:16 PM, Rajat Venkatesh < rvenkat...@qubole.com> wrote: Can you check the version of HBase ? HBase interpreter has been tested with HBase 1.0.x and Hadoop 2.6.0. There is a good chance this error is due to mismatch in versions. On Thu, Feb 4, 2016 at 10:20 AM Benjamin Kim < bbuil...@gmail.com> wrote: I got this error below trying out the new HBase Interpreter after pulling and compiling the latest. org.jruby.exceptions.RaiseException: (NameError) cannot load Java class org.apache.hadoop.hbase.quotas.ThrottleType at org.jruby.javasupport.JavaUtilities.get_proxy_or_package_under_package(org/jruby/javasupport/JavaUtilities.java:54) at (Anonymous).method_missing(/builtin/javasupport/java.rb:51) at (Anonymous).(root)(/opt/cloudera/parcels/CDH/lib/hbase/lib/ruby/hbase/quotas.rb:23) at org.jruby.RubyKernel.require(org/jruby/RubyKernel.java:1062) at (Anonymous).(root)(/opt/cloudera/parcels/CDH/lib/hbase/lib/ruby/hbase/quotas.rb:24) at org.jruby.RubyKernel.require(org/jruby/RubyKernel.java:1062) at (Anonymous).(root)(/opt/cloudera/parcels/CDH/lib/hbase/lib/ruby/hbase/hbase.rb:90) at org.jruby.RubyKernel.require(org/jruby/RubyKernel.java:1062) at (Anonymous).(root)(/opt/cloudera/parcels/CDH/lib/hbase/lib/ruby/hbase.rb:118) Is there something I’m missing. Is it because I’m using CDH 5.4.8? Thanks, Ben